Output 57d19c2829f2bf81c869b97f7c275ea5785c7509a310375df483ee62178ebdca:1

value
10597922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d6cb95925b662fef60684b9856ab62c1f91bc4 OP_EQUAL
address
3NjaeuBJex1RK2xzYS1xLoWqXrmLxgey6e
transaction
57d19c2829f2bf81c869b97f7c275ea5785c7509a310375df483ee62178ebdca
spent
true